Burglary investigation uncovers meth lab

Whitman County sheriff’s deputies working on a burglary investigation uncovered an operating methamphetamine lab in the Farmington area this week. Monte D. Estes, 53, was arrested and booked into Whitman County Jail before being released without bond on Tuesday. He is facing charges of possession of stolen property and manufacturing methamphetamine, said Undersheriff Ronald A. Rockness. Investigators served three search warrants late Monday and early Tuesday following burglaries in northern Whitman County. Suspects have been identified from Whitman County as well as from outside the county, and investigators have recently gained cooperation from several individuals connected with the operation, according to a press release. The Washington State Patrol and Department of Ecology helped with processing and clearing the meth lab.
